Lynchburg-Clay and South Webster squared off in some playoff action on Saturday, but Lynchburg-Clay had to settle for second. They lost 4-0 to the Jeeps. The defeat continues a trend for Lynchburg-Clay in their meetings with South Webster: they've now lost five in a row.
Lynchburg-Clay's loss dropped their record down to 14-5-1. As for South Webster, their victory was their seventh straight at home, which pushed their record up to 16-1-3.
As of now, neither Lynchburg-Clay nor the Jeeps have any future games scheduled.
